Transaction 721009be412542a141628c15cae9d353dd6853f7918c03660dfdcd771fed7295
1 Input
1 Output
-
721009be412542a141628c15cae9d353dd6853f7918c03660dfdcd771fed7295:0
- value
- 184130255
- script pubkey
- OP_0 OP_PUSHBYTES_20 bea6b241312096fdf7664eb81799805c35900662
- address
- bc1qh6ntysf3yzt0mamxf6up0xvqts6eqpnz4peydv